引言
随着科技的飞速发展,芯片作为现代电子设备的核心部件,其设计框架和核心技术已经成为全球竞争的热点。本文将深入解析芯片设计框架的核心技术,并探讨未来发展趋势。
一、芯片设计框架概述
1.1 芯片设计流程
芯片设计流程主要包括以下几个方面:
- 需求分析:根据应用场景确定芯片的功能、性能和功耗等要求。
- 架构设计:根据需求分析结果,设计芯片的架构,包括核心处理单元、存储单元、接口等。
- 逻辑设计:将架构设计转换为具体的逻辑电路,包括门级、网表级和布局布线级设计。
- 物理设计:将逻辑电路映射到具体的半导体工艺上,包括版图设计、后端设计等。
- 验证:对设计好的芯片进行功能验证、性能验证和功耗验证。
1.2 芯片设计框架类型
根据设计目标和应用场景,芯片设计框架主要分为以下几种类型:
- 通用处理器:如CPU、GPU等,适用于各种通用计算任务。
- 专用处理器:针对特定应用场景设计的处理器,如神经网络处理器、视频处理器等。
- FPGA:可编程逻辑器件,可根据需求进行重新编程。
二、芯片设计核心技术
2.1 电路设计技术
电路设计技术是芯片设计的基础,主要包括以下几个方面:
- 数字电路设计:包括组合逻辑、时序逻辑、微电子器件等。
- 模拟电路设计:包括放大器、滤波器、振荡器等。
- 集成电路设计:包括版图设计、后端设计等。
2.2 算法设计技术
算法设计技术是芯片性能提升的关键,主要包括以下几个方面:
- 算法优化:通过优化算法提高芯片的性能和能效。
- 并行处理:通过并行处理提高芯片的处理速度。
- 内存优化:通过优化内存访问策略提高芯片的性能。
2.3 工艺技术
工艺技术是芯片制造的基础,主要包括以下几个方面:
- 半导体工艺:包括CMOS工艺、FinFET工艺等。
- 封装技术:包括BGA、SiP等封装技术。
三、未来趋势探秘
3.1 芯片设计自动化
随着设计复杂度的不断提高,芯片设计自动化将成为未来趋势。通过自动化工具,可以大大提高设计效率,降低设计成本。
3.2 软硬件协同设计
软硬件协同设计将成为未来芯片设计的重要方向。通过软硬件协同设计,可以更好地平衡性能、功耗和面积。
3.3 芯片设计生态
芯片设计生态将逐渐形成,包括设计工具、制造工艺、封装技术等各个环节。产业链的协同发展将推动芯片设计技术的不断创新。
结语
芯片设计框架和核心技术是现代电子设备发展的基石。随着科技的不断进步,芯片设计技术将不断革新,为我们的生活带来更多可能性。
